Flutter 移动应用开发实战 (开发你自己的抖音APP)
+ V# y! X1 P% Z. m$ g0 |├──001:课程介绍_shd .flv 9.88M" Q6 v6 ] Z* N2 Q; x' R. h
├──002:章节介绍_shd .flv 3.05M
2 l6 x2 q6 g0 ]├──003:介绍_shd .flv 37.63M
. F4 L" z/ w" {, O+ @, |: e├──004:Hello Dart_shd .flv 5.10M1 p* Z& y& x! S) ]
├──005:重要概念_shd .flv 14.76M
- }8 V1 k, o. i. j2 g5 a├──006:变量_shd .flv 18.16M' u6 p& R; @1 Q* c+ A( q* T
├──007:内置类型_shd .flv 130.77M
. X7 X' [6 N* J; D' X; O├──008:函数_shd .flv 32.97M
' w) A! H7 }$ r& U├──009:操作符_shd .flv 110.32M
; w5 Z3 j- e, m( T! O0 Y* |$ r├──010:控制流程语句_shd .flv 57.51M
! K& c% z! D" F* \ K# a├──011:异常_shd .flv 10.13M
; z( E R+ g6 r0 p: j% ?; z├──012:章节介绍_shd .flv 4.57M' S4 b) _: A$ [- u& E% a
├──013:类_shd .flv 84.73M
# d# L: G% E% y1 d- q5 V- J7 H├──014:泛型_shd .flv 22.11M! r. L4 A" l* u
├──015:库_shd .flv 13.50M5 D0 d' B. t. x* w7 h
├──016:异步_shd .flv 29.30M
7 o) E' ], p+ k+ l* {% j├──017:生成器_shd .flv 36.91M; R$ B" k8 | j* H( C3 \$ T
├──018:可调用类_shd .flv 4.64M
: x. N& X/ K9 O0 ^; ]├──019:类型定义_shd .flv 11.44M
- O( Z3 @8 d9 b& Z! |6 v+ {├──020:元数据_shd .flv 29.77M
3 |: B* {3 i/ q& P) g├──021:注释_shd .flv 5.71M& S H% s6 ~$ `" O5 Q
├──022:章节介绍_shd .flv 8.16M
& j" z/ G- S8 H! D) ~: \: ?/ ]# p├──023:介绍_shd .flv 12.06M+ b2 N9 \* g# X: X0 |
├──024:安装_shd .flv 53.69M
. [; m- \( ]6 Q! }├──025:配置 IDE_shd .flv 15.89M1 F& f, H2 D+ v- Z! A6 p
├──026:Hello World_shd .flv 15.47M1 S+ v' F u) u3 ~- G) a. C
├──027:布局机制_shd .flv 9.67M
0 [; ~% R* `! \7 p/ p6 V├──028:布局步骤_shd .flv 6.66M( b, ^( L: ? f1 y C
├──029:水平和垂直布局_shd .flv 553.64M
/ m) d5 X. x' Z$ M" S6 W├──030:常用布局组件_shd .flv 107.00M
. t$ Z, O8 o/ `- p- U├──031:布局实例_shd .flv 44.46M
& c4 b. M* |, b1 u. v" p├──032:导航器_shd .flv 5.09M6 s3 i; i! Y3 z* i! @
├──033:进入新页和返回_shd .flv 15.39M
4 ~) V: T6 U3 K" O$ [% L& C├──034:跨页面传递数据_shd .flv 37.16M3 \+ o0 ~, `& N, R% _* S
├──035:使用命名路由_shd .flv 25.42M
$ L5 a2 y1 u& I! k├──036:跨页面传递组件_shd .flv 43.70M9 h/ M$ y3 ?3 T
├──037:导航器嵌套_shd .flv 36.74M
1 m0 l ^" C8 F$ r. ^1 L├──038:无状态和有状态组件_shd .flv 14.13M
0 c t' Q! t9 f8 g0 @+ ]: e├──039:创建有状态组件_shd .flv 8.25M
" ]( ], f' z$ H' _6 v) c% V( Z4 H├──040:管理状态_shd .flv 179.45M
4 l0 }7 r8 [: Q$ a- n; C├──041:手势_shd .flv 20.14M* s7 P+ v* K5 S" Y5 C
├──042:交互实例_shd .flv 30.04M/ y. h% q0 `& `9 T2 a7 U3 L0 g
├──043:章节介绍_shd .flv 7.27M
* _8 b4 W9 O- ]# W├──044:产品需求_shd .flv 128.83M
, N# d! u. g9 L% g! |├──045:框架与导航_shd .flv 300.01M
& L V9 Y- d; P9 R6 G: ]├──046:配置与主题_shd .flv 66.90M
& i8 b8 ^& D+ J! ]- `├──047:定义数据模型_shd .flv 84.75M
* W: |$ z& U; D* |/ r├──048:管理应用状态_shd .flv 99.64M4 _! x" Q& h' w+ q
├──049:请求服务端数据_shd .flv 67.91M
* L7 E9 c' R# U- G* i├──050:启动应用_shd .flv 64.61M* G9 a9 l4 x1 q
├──051:注册_登录_退出_shd .flv 388.54M
2 k- ~. k5 q2 G8 U; [├──052:管理个人资料_shd .flv 408.75M
) Q8 @1 \+ D% p# S: b ?├──053:展示图片_shd .flv 29.97M
0 U6 {( w, r0 s- U% a2 f3 }├──054:播放视频_shd .flv 80.20M
) l+ r( U% Y- |, O- j├──055:发布动态_shd .flv 142.72M. Z# _2 g! W- H2 {
├──056:展示动态_shd .flv 140.83M
3 f4 M% B7 n7 U+ d' t) |1 V├──057:喜欢动态_shd .flv 35.90M& I0 i( R7 t) ^, i/ R7 Z6 z% L
├──058:删除动态_shd .flv 21.54M
Q5 C W9 s9 a4 J├──059:用户主页_shd .flv 110.23M. p Z X# }3 u
├──060:关注用户_shd .flv 48.89M
% M, B5 o M3 k5 [6 o├──061:Android 打包_shd .flv 138.20M: p( m6 Z. g0 |
├──062:iOS 打包_shd .flv 108.99M
9 b8 N, m6 T) k└──zfdev_tree.txt 3.70kb
2 l) Y d" X' \$ Q9 R) v
0 E5 l# w* I' |9 m% [' K
( Z e, u% d& @, [# c1 F' k+ O5 y* C4 J, T; V1 F' y- L
9 h( I+ }7 T( ?8 \! ?! i0 R5 X9 v" W |